The Nuclear Regulatory Commission said 97 of the nation’s 104 operating commercial nuclear power plant units were performing in the two highest categories.
Analysis shows average wind speeds over parts of the UK during the past year have been at or close to historical lows. Conversely, a number of factors in the U.S. caused noticeably intensified domestic wind speeds across much of the Western U.S. compared to the first quarter of 2010.
Spanish company Iberdrola Engineering & Construction has secured a contract for two electricity power lines, each 220 km of length in the western Mexican state of Jalisco, as well as two substations associated with the 750 MW La Yesca hydroelectric plant.
The Chilean minister of Energy, Ricardo Raineri has been quoted as saying by El Mercurio that his government's energy policy will seek to secure around 20 per cent of the country’s power production from renewable energy sources by 2020.
Several global firms proposed investment projects in the electricity sector in the war-torn Iraqi city of Basra including Germany's Siemens.
